Misiorowski made history last month when he was selected to represent the Brewers in Atlanta. "The Miz" had only spent 25 short innings on the mound before his All-Star game appearance. The young fire-throwing right-hander was selected as a replacement for his teammate Freddy Peralta, and was one-of-two Brewers representing in Atlanta.
